Hi, I have a few questions about Wind.

For the Tariff Plans

The Wind Website lists
Wind 9 Limited Edition 9cent calls / 9cent sms
Wind 5 5cent call / 5cent sms
Super Senza Scatto 17 cent calls / 12 cent sms
Wind 12 12cent calls / 15cent sms


Only Super Senza Scatto and Wind 12 are listed here PrePaidGSM: Wind (Italy)
Are the other deals (Wind 9 Limited Edition and Wind 5) available?

Wind 5 sounds the cheapest for calls and sms, and Wind 9 doesn't sound too bad either - is there a catch?

Also, what is the setup fee € 0.16 listed for Wind12 here: PrePaidGSM: Wind (Italy)
Do you have to pay that as well for every call? Or is that a once off activation fee?

And how to you go on a plan? Do you have to ask for one when you buy the card?

The calls are billed 30/30, so you pay 2,5 (wind5), 4,5 (wind9) or 6 (wind12) cents every 30 seconds (ie: wind9, 1 minute e 15 seconds call: 16 cents (set-up fee) + 4,5 cents (first 30 seconds) + 4,5 cents (second 30 seconds) +4,5 cents (for the remaining 15 seconds) = 29,5 cents)

Super senza scatto has no set-up fee and is 1/1 billed, so should be a better deal, but only you know your calls (how many e how long)


Wind5 has a 5 euro monthly fee

Thanks for the reply, and explanation beppe! I understand the charging in increments now.

So Wind5 - 1min 15sec call:
16 + 2.5 (first 30) + 2.5 (second 30) + 2.5 (remaining 15 secs) = 23.5
Or 4min... 16 + (2.5 x 8 ) = 36
Super Senza Scatto 4min .... 17x4 = 68

With Wind5 you also have to add € 5.00 per month. It's good only if you make long calls. For short calls the Super Senza Scatto is much better.

Yes, it's good, but remember that there's a 15 cent connection fee to add and calls are billed at 60 seconds increments. So 1 second or 60 seconds will cost 35 cents, while 61 will cost 55 and so on...
